What is Mounjaro, and How Does It Work?

Overview of Mounjaro (Tirzepatide)

Mounjaro, or Tirzepatide, is a prescription medication approved by the FDA for treating type 2 diabetes and aiding weight management. It works as a GLP-1 and GIP receptor agonist, which means it helps regulate blood sugar levels and promotes feelings of fullness, leading to weight loss. Does Mounjaro Cause Hair Loss? The Science Behind It

Is Hair Loss a Known Side Effect of Mounjaro?

Currently, hair loss is not listed as a common side effect of Mounjaro by the FDA or Eli Lilly, the manufacturer. However, anecdotal evidence from patients suggests that some individuals may experience hair thinning or shedding while using the medication. This discrepancy highlights the need for more research to determine whether Mounjaro causes hair loss in a subset of users.

How Mounjaro Might Contribute to Hair Loss

While the exact mechanism isn’t fully understood, there are a few ways Mounjaro might contribute to hair loss. Rapid weight loss, a common result of Mounjaro use, can stress the body and lead to telogen effluvium, a temporary form of hair loss. Additionally, hormonal changes caused by the medication could disrupt the hair growth cycle. So, while Mounjaro hair loss isn’t guaranteed, it’s a possibility for some.

What Do Studies Say About Mounjaro and Hair Loss?

There’s limited research specifically linking Mounjaro to hair loss. Most clinical trials focus on its primary benefits for diabetes and weight management. However, studies on similar medications suggest that rapid weight loss and hormonal fluctuations can trigger hair shedding. More research is needed to definitively answer the question: Does Mounjaro cause hair loss?

What to Do If You Experience Hair Loss on Mounjaro

Step 1: Don’t Panic – Hair Loss May Be Temporary

If you’re experiencing hair loss while taking Mounjaro, remember that it’s often temporary. Conditions like telogen effluvium typically resolve once the body adjusts to the medication or weight loss stabilizes.

Step 2: Talk to Your Healthcare Provider

Report any hair loss to your doctor. They may adjust your dosage, recommend a different medication, or suggest treatments to address the issue. Open communication is key to managing Mounjaro hair loss.

Step 3: Consider Hair Loss Treatments

Over-the-counter options like minoxidil or biotin supplements can help promote hair growth. For more severe cases, consult a dermatologist for prescription treatments or specialized care.

Step 4: Be Patient and Give It Time

Hair growth cycles take time, so be patient. Most cases of medication-related hair loss are reversible, and your hair will likely recover once the underlying cause is addressed.
